Revolver-Cinnamon Bread

All pg, 16mg, 3.7 Inferno battery w Smoktech xxl carto
Time steeped 5 days
Vapor : good- for all pg
TH: good/not harsh
Smell: doughy bread
Color: yellow/orange about %85 transparent
Taste: sourdough bread slightly sweet
Would I reorder?-no

First I smelled it. Smelled like doughy bread. Reminded me of garlic bread juice minus the garlic. Filled the carto waited a few minutes and started vaping.

The first thing I noticed was it was clean. It was not perfumy and there was no chemical/soapy taste. Hit it. Then again.

My first impression was-it is weird. Not bad like make you want to gag, just weird. The flavor is predominantly that of a doughy bread, like sourdough versus a more dessert like sweetbread. It is slightly sweet with a hint of a cinnamon spice (though not spicy like a cinnamon red hot)

The site describes it as a french toast like flavor, and could be added to fruit to create a pie like flavor. It may very well be useful for that, but it does not resemble french toast at all-to me at least. If I had to name this flavor accurately I would call it hint o cinnamon barely sweet sourdough bread.

I wouldn't buy it, but its vapable. As an additive it may work. Im not much of a "fruity" guy lol so I don't have blueberry or strawberry to attempt this and report back.
